National House-Building Council (NHBC) – Buildmark Warranty
- Key Features: The NHBC is the UK’s leading warranty and insurance provider for new homes. Their Buildmark warranty covers new build properties against defects for 10 years. While not a direct snagging service, if your property has an NHBC warranty, you can report defects directly to them, and they have a resolution process.
- Price: The warranty is typically included in the purchase price of a new build property. Reporting defects under the warranty doesn’t incur direct costs for the homeowner for covered issues.
- Pros:
- Official Warranty: Provides a structured mechanism for resolving significant defects covered by the warranty.
- Consumer Protection: Offers a level of protection against major structural issues and certain other defects.
- Dispute Resolution: NHBC offers a dispute resolution service if issues arise between the homeowner and the builder.
- Cons:
- Only applicable to new builds with an NHBC warranty.
- Does not replace an independent snagging inspection, which identifies all defects (minor and major) before moving in or during the initial warranty period.
- Focuses on warranty-covered defects, not aesthetic snags or minor issues often caught by independent snagging.

What is a “Thermal Inspection” as offered by Snagcheck-solutions.co.uk?
A Thermal Inspection, as offered by Snagcheck-solutions.co.uk, involves using thermal imaging cameras to detect anomalies in a property’s thermal signature. What does “Borescope Surveys” entail from Snagcheck-solutions.co.uk?
Borescope Surveys involve using a borescope, which is a flexible optical instrument with a camera, to inspect hard-to-reach or confined spaces within a property without causing significant disruption. This could include inspecting wall cavities, pipework, or areas behind fixed structures for issues like damp, pests, or structural integrity problems.
